The Desert Diamond Casino, 7350 S. Nogales Highway, is celebrating the grand opening of its 150-room hotel and 8,000-square-foot conference center this week. But the real excitement is over at the casino's new Monsoon nightclub, where Grooveline will do its best to create a disco inferno on Friday night.
Polish your platform shoes and take a pick to your Afro because Grooveline is a San Francisco-based cover band that plays hits from the musical decade America longs to forget. The retro madness will begin at 8 p.m. The cover is $5.
On Saturday night, local '80s pop tribute band The Mockingbirds will play Monsoon.
The band, which also plays every Thursday night at O'Malley's on Fourth, covers songs like Devo's "Whip It," Journey's "Any Way You Want It" and John Mellencamp's "Hurts So Good." There's no cover charge for the 8 p.m. show at Monsoon.
Desert Diamond Casino on South Nogales Highway is a mile south of Valencia Road.
